Browsing: SEPA staff

My world

Jennifer Russell

Jennifer Russell is our Head of Human Resources and tells us about her role in…

My world

Fiona Martin

This time we speak to Fiona Martin, and find out what’s involved in her role…

My world

Jo Green

Currently Head of Change in SEPA, Jo Green has been with the organisation for 16…

My world

Alan Speedie

As part of climate change month, we speak to Alan Speedie, a Senior Policy Officer…

1 2 3